#64b4eb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#64b4eb is composed of 39.2% red, 70.6% green and 92.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.4% cyan, 23.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 204.4 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 65.7%. #64b4eb color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ffff with #0069d7. Closest websafe color is: #66ccff.

Shades and Tints of #64b4eb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000101 is the darkest color, while #eff7fd is the lightest one.
